The Polysilicon Market grew from USD 20.85 billion in 2025 to USD 23.86 billion in 2026. It is expected to continue growing at a CAGR of 15.26%, reaching USD 56.38 billion by 2032.

Unveiling the Strategic Significance of Polysilicon in High-Purity Applications Amidst Emerging Technological and Energy Transitions

The polysilicon industry stands at the intersection of advanced electronics and renewable energy, driving pivotal innovations with its high-purity crystalline silicon. As demand for semiconductors surges alongside global decarbonization goals, polysilicon’s role has never been more strategic. Recent years have witnessed a transition from commodity grade material toward ultra-high purity offerings tailored for discrete devices, integrated circuits, and memory modules. Simultaneously, solar photovoltaics continue to reflect dynamic shifts in module efficiency and balance-of-system costs, boosting requirements for both solar grade and electronic grade variants.

Against this backdrop, supply chain resilience has emerged as a top priority for industry stakeholders. Production hubs are realigning to accommodate geopolitical pressures, raw material availability, and escalating quality standards. Technological refinements in fluidized bed reactor systems and upgraded metallurgical processes are narrowing cost differentials, while innovations in coating methods are enhancing wafering yield. Coupled with evolving regulatory frameworks, these developments are shaping a landscape in which differentiation hinges on process optimization, strategic partnerships, and swift adaptation to policy signals.

In this executive summary, we explore the forces driving transformation, evaluate the implications of new trade measures, and provide insight into how leading organizations are segmenting their portfolios, leveraging regional advantages, and positioning themselves for sustainable growth. Properly navigating these intertwined trends will determine which players capture the next wave of profit pools and technological leadership.

Examining the Fundamental Shifts Shaping the Global Polysilicon Landscape from Technological Breakthroughs to Policy-Driven Supply Chain Realignments

The polysilicon market has experienced fundamental shifts driven by technology breakthroughs and supply chain realignments. Advancements in reactor designs, including next-generation fluidized bed systems and refined upgraded metallurgical routes, have lowered energy consumption and enhanced material uniformity. Concurrently, coating innovations have improved wafer slicing precision, enabling manufacturers to achieve higher throughputs and reduced waste.

On the regulatory front, government incentives and environmental mandates have spurred strategic investments in clean energy applications. Policymakers in key regions are offering production credits and emission reduction targets that favor producers capable of demonstrating carbon-intensive footprint reductions. These policy levers are prompting traditional polysilicon suppliers to optimize electrolytic and chemical vapor deposition techniques to meet more stringent life cycle assessments.

Furthermore, the rapid proliferation of electric vehicles and Internet of Things devices has intensified demand from advanced semiconductor segments. The interplay between mobility, data center expansion, and renewable energy deployment is generating multi-vector pressure on supply chains. To address this complexity, leading firms have pursued downstream integration with wafering and cell assembly operations, shortening the time-to-market for novel high-efficiency products and smoothing out inventory fluctuations resulting from policy and demand volatility.

Assessing How New United States Tariff Measures Introduced in 2025 Are Redefining Cost Structures and Competitive Positioning in the Polysilicon Industry

In 2025, the introduction of new tariff measures by the United States marked a significant turning point for international polysilicon trade. These duties, targeted at both coated and uncoated crystalline silicon, elevated landed costs for many exporting regions. As a result, manufacturers sourcing from overseas suppliers have been compelled to reassess supplier contracts, negotiate longer-term fixed pricing, or enhance local production capabilities to mitigate margin erosion.

The cumulative impact of these measures extends beyond cost adjustments. Firms have accelerated collaborative ventures with domestic partners to secure feedstock access, leveraging joint ventures and technology transfers to ensure consistent quality. At the same time, inventory management strategies have shifted toward just-in-time deliveries, balancing the risk of shortages against higher warehousing expenses.

Meanwhile, downstream stakeholders in semiconductor fabs and solar module lines have begun revising procurement timelines. Some have opted to qualify secondary suppliers through rapid certification processes, while others are piloting accelerated onboarding programs to diversify risk. Although these responses have incurred incremental operational costs, they have also fostered closer alignment between raw material innovators and end-user technology developers, ultimately strengthening the resilience of the broader ecosystem.

Decoding Key Market Segmentation Insights Across Product Variants, Purity Grades, Process Technologies, Physical Forms, and Diverse End Use Applications

A nuanced understanding of the market landscape demands a close look at how product variants, purity distinctions, manufacturing techniques, physical configurations, and end use categories each interplay. Coated material has gained traction among wafer producers prioritizing reduced kerf loss, while uncoated silicon continues to serve applications where cost sensitivity outweighs slicing efficiency. At the purity grade level, electronic grade polysilicon fuels the fabrication of discrete devices, integrated circuits, and memory devices, whereas solar grade supplies photovoltaic cells spanning commercial installations, residential rooftops, and large-scale utility arrays.

Diving deeper into manufacturing, the fluidized bed reactor approach has emerged as a lower-energy alternative to traditional Siemens processes, catering to companies emphasizing sustainability credentials. Conversely, the upgraded metallurgical process appeals to firms focused on cost competitiveness and shorter ramp-up cycles. Physical form also matters: large chunks remain favored by high-volume float zone operations, granules suit automated feeding in continuous reactors, and fine powders facilitate rapid diffusion in specialty applications. These dynamics underscore how strategic positioning across multiple segmentation layers can unlock differentiated value propositions for technology integrators and energy project developers alike.

Unraveling Regional Dynamics in the Polysilicon Market with Detailed Insights into the Americas, EMEA, and Asia-Pacific Growth Drivers and Barriers

Regional subtleties continue to shape supply availability, pricing structures, and partnership models. In the Americas, policy incentives tied to semiconductor sovereignty and renewable energy targets are driving local capacity expansions, while proximity to demand hubs offers logistical advantages for automotive and data center sectors. EMEA markets are responding to European Union emissions directives by prioritizing low-carbon production methods, with strategic hubs emerging in Northern and Central Europe that combine renewable power access with skilled labor pools.

Across Asia-Pacific, a dense network of integrated value chains supports both polysilicon producers and downstream wafer fabricators. Government support schemes in East Asian economies have cultivated an ecosystem where technology sharing and co-location reduce transit times and enhance inventory visibility. At the same time, cost-driven expansions in Southeast Asia signal a willingness to invest in greenfield projects, provided that infrastructure and regulatory clarity align.

Collectively, these regional trends suggest that decision-makers must tailor their strategies to local policy architectures, energy cost profiles, and end-market configurations. Such targeted approaches can help organizations balance proximity to end users with competitive cost and sustainability benchmarks, ultimately driving more predictable returns on capital investments.

Profiling Leading Industry Players and Their Strategic Initiatives That Are Shaping Production Capacities, Technological Advancements, and Market Collaboration Trends

Leading industry players are redefining competitive boundaries through strategic capacity expansions, vertical integration, and differentiated R&D investments. Several top producers have announced upgraded reactor facilities, enhancing yields while adopting onsite renewable energy to address sustainability mandates. Others have formed exclusive alliances with chemical suppliers to secure specialty silanes and organosilicon intermediates, ensuring consistency in product quality for high-purity applications.

In the semiconductor segment, a few vertically integrated conglomerates are integrating wafer slicing and cell assembly operations to capture downstream value. This trend is mirrored in solar value chains, where major module manufacturers have entered polysilicon production through joint ventures with technology licensors. At the forefront of material innovation, selected companies are piloting proprietary coating solutions that promise to reduce slicing losses by upwards of ten percent, an advantage that could translate into significant cost savings across high-volume fab lines.

Moreover, collaborative research initiatives between producers and leading clean energy project developers are accelerating the deployment of ultra-low carbon material pathways. Combined, these corporate maneuvers highlight the importance of aligning production prowess with market demand signals and regulatory frameworks to secure resilient and differentiated business models.
